Subject: Ownership change — Pipwhistle log sampling

Hi all,

As of this sprint, responsibility for log sampling on the Pipwhistle notification service is moving off the platform rotation. Pipwhistle emits roughly two million lines an hour, so the sampling rules in the Greywharf config repo matter: touch them carelessly and either costs spike or we go blind during incidents. Any changes to sampling rates or retention now require review from one owner. Questions about the setup should go to the person listed below.

named custodian: Aldael Kelion Briath Ralax

Subject: Flagwright rollout framework — v4 live

Team,

Flagwright v4 is now serving all production traffic. Key changes for support: percentage rollouts now evaluate per-account instead of per-session, so users will no longer flip between variants mid-day. The old dashboard is read-only until Friday; route tenant flag questions through the new console. Known issue: stale flag states may persist up to five minutes after a kill switch fires. When escalating, include the token shown directly below this line.

session token of kagup-hahaf = htk3_2b8

14:22 — On-call confirmed the deploy blocked on lint failures in the Tollery migrations repo. New SQL lint rules (uppercase keywords, no SELECT *) were merged mid-sprint without a grace period, flagging 41 legacy files. Mitigation: rules downgraded to warnings for files under /legacy, pipeline re-run green at 14:41. Follow-up ticket filed to batch-fix old files. Failing run's trace token recorded below.

trace token, kahog-kaweg: htk14_734fe1d358f0c2